Core i5-8259U vs Ryzen 3 PRO 2200G benchmarks
In our benchmarks, the Ryzen 3 PRO 2200G beats the Core i5-8259U in overall performance. Furthermore, our gaming benchmark shows that it also outperforms the Core i5-8259U in all gaming tests too.
Info from our database shows that they both have the same core count but the Core i5-8259U has more threads. These CPUs have different clock speeds. Indeed, the Ryzen 3 PRO 2200G has a significantly higher clock speed compared to the Core i5-8259U. Despite this, the Core i5-8259U has a slightly higher turbo speed. A Core i5-8259U CPU outputs less heat than a Ryzen 3 PRO 2200G CPU because of its significantly lower TDP. This measures the amount of heat they output and can be used to estimate power consumption. In terms of cache, the Ryzen 3 PRO 2200G has significantly more L2 cache when compared to the Core i5-8259U. Despite this, the Core i5-8259U has significantly more L3 cache compared to the Ryzen 3 PRO 2200G.
